Greetings.

I'm about to make a decision, and it's a very hard one for me so i need some help.
I'm about to build a PC for the first time and I have a dilemma between the fx 8320 and i5-4440.
I'll be doing some gaming, video editing and programming as well (going to learn java for start).
Other components include a corsair CX 600W PSU (Please say so if that's not enough) and MSI r9 290 4gb, 8Gb ram, 120gb samsung evo basic SSD. By the way, will there be any bottleneck between CPU or GPU? If I get fx 8320, I don't plan to overclock....yet.
Also, do you think it would maybe be better to get i7 4770 and 16GB ram instead? With cheaper graphics card of course, something like r9 270x. If i get I7, will i really notice any difference while doing regular stuff?
About the motherboard, if i go with AMD, i plan on getting ASUS M5A97 R2.0. However, I have no idea which mobo should i choose if i go with intel.

It would be dumpfooled today to make a program checking for what you call as "logical cores", instead of checking for the avaible threads (which is far better, and would require little additional coding).

Please don't define it as "logical computing units", as that can confuse people. If we are talking about units, we general are talking about ALUs or FPUs or something similar.

Price/performance never scales perfectly, the more performance you want the even more you would need to pay. It have always been this way, and surely would continue.
